[PHP] Как обрезать HTTP_REFERER до имени домена?

S
На сайте с 06.08.2008
Offline
130
1449

Подскжите плиз, запарился в конец..

Ставлю куку так:

if (!isset($_COOKIE['rsite'])) {
$Refer = isset($_SERVER['HTTP_REFERER'] ) ? $_SERVER['HTTP_REFERER']:'';
setcookie('rsite', $Refer, time() + 24 * 3600);
}

Затем пишу в БД:

$ref_site = $_COOKIE["rsite"];

$db->Query("INSERT INTO db_users (user, email, rsite)
VALUES ('$login','$email','$ref_site')");

В результате в БД пишется полная страница перехода.

Как сделать чтоб писался только домен с которого перешли? Чтоб не было даже http и слеша на конце /..

LEOnidUKG
На сайте с 25.11.2006
Offline
1774
#1
✅ Мой Телеграм канал по SEO, оптимизации сайтов и серверов: https://t.me/leonidukgLIVE ✅ Качественное и рабочее размещение SEO статей СНГ и Бурж: https://getmanylinks.ru/ ✅ Настройка и оптимизация серверов https://getmanyspeed.ru/
D8
На сайте с 16.06.2007
Offline
74
dm8
#2

согласен - полный РТФМ

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ий